Consistent support is a better solution

This year, the Tellmi Annual Impact Survey explored how people seek support for their mental health. More than 1,200 Tellmi users responded to the survey and 95% of them told us that they struggled to find support for their mental health.

Because you are only ever as happy as your unhappiest child 

The escalation in issues around body image and eating difficulties in children and young people has increased stress and anxiety for adults too. Successful early intervention needs to catch the unhelpful thinking that precedes unhealthy behaviours.

New Digital Mental Health Service Launches Across Kingston

Tellmi has been commissioned by The Royal Borough of Kingston upon Thames for young people aged 11+. Tellmi’s unique mix of pre-moderated peer support and preemptive counsellor intervention makes it easy for young people to access the appropriate level of support.
